The nth term of an A .P. is 6n + 2 find its common difference.
We have, an = 6n + 2
a1 = 6(1) + 2 = 6 + 2 = 8
a2 = 6(2) + 2 = 12 + 2 = 14
and, a3 = 6(3) + 2 = 18 + 2 = 20
Now, common difference (d)
= a3 – a2 = 20 – 14 = 6
